Unveiling THCA: The Science Behind the Particle
THCA comes from a course of chemical compounds called cannabinoids, normally occurring molecules special to marijuana. These cannabinoids connect with the body's endocannabinoid system, a network of receptors that plays an important function in managing various physiological processes. THCA shares a similar framework with THC, yet with a vital difference: the presence of an extra carboxylic acid group. This relatively small distinction is what determines their contrasting effects on the body.

From THCA to THC: The Power of Heat
THCA exists as the dominant cannabinoid in raw, unheated cannabis. Nevertheless, when marijuana undertakes decarboxylation, THCA changes right into THC. Decarboxylation can take place through various methods, including cigarette smoking, vaping, or heating cannabis during cooking. The application of warm eliminates the carboxylic acid team from THCA, activating a chemical modification that causes the development of THC. This procedure is necessary for turning on the psychedelic residential or commercial properties of cannabis.

Exploring the Potential Benefits of THCA
While THCA doesn't directly create drunkenness, study recommends it could have a variety of restorative residential properties. These prospective benefits are still under investigation, however some appealing areas include:

Anti-inflammatory Effects: Researches suggest that THCA may have anti-inflammatory residential properties comparable to non-steroidal anti-inflammatory medications (NSAIDs). This could be useful for handling conditions like joint inflammation, inflammatory digestive tract illness (IBD), and chronic pain.
Neuroprotective Potential: Very early research study suggests THCA might have neuroprotective properties, possibly aiding to slow down the progression of neurodegenerative diseases like Alzheimer's and Parkinson's.
Antiemetic Results (Anti-Nausea): THCA may have antiemetic homes, potentially aiding to minimize queasiness and vomiting related to different conditions, consisting of radiation treatment and migraines.
Cravings Excitement: Preliminary research recommends THCA may stimulate cravings, which could be useful for individuals dealing with problems like cancer or consuming conditions.
It is essential to keep in mind that the majority of the research on THCA's healing impacts is initial. Even more studies are required to fully recognize its prospective benefits and develop safe and reliable dosing approaches.

The Entourage Effect: A Harmony of Cannabinoids
Past the specific results of THCA, the idea of the "entourage impact" plays a considerable role in understanding cannabis's possible healing advantages. This concept suggests that various cannabinoids and other substances located in marijuana, including terpenes (aromatic compounds), interact synergistically to generate a much more considerable therapeutic effect than any kind of solitary element alone.

THCA, along with various other cannabinoids like CBD (cannabidiol) and terpenes, could add to the entourage effect by modulating the psychedelic impacts of THC or improving its therapeutic properties. Study into the entourage effect is recurring, however it highlights the significance of considering the entire indacloud.org plant account when exploring the possible advantages of cannabis and its numerous elements.
